A new breakthrough in ethanol reforming for zero-carbon hydrogen production Chem (IF 19.1) Pub Date : 2025-04-17 Ying Sun, Chang Yu, Jieshan Qiu
In Science, Ma and co-workers report a zero-CO2-emission reaction strategy involving the thermal catalytic ethanol reforming over a 3Pt3Ir/α-MoC catalyst to realize an unprecedented hydrogen production rate of 331.3 mmol H2 gcat−1 h−1 with 84.5% selectivity for value-added acetic acid at a low temperature of 270°C. This breakthrough could become a milestone in sustainable energy technologies and beyond

Circumventing the activity-selectivity trade-off: Pt-Fe-Pt active sites for selective heterogeneous hydrogenation of crotonaldehyde Chem (IF 19.1) Pub Date : 2025-04-11 Hongchen Yang, Xiangwen Liu, Dingsheng Wang
In heterogeneous hydrogenation catalytic reactions, it is challenging to only hydrogenate the target functional group while preserving all other unsaturated bonds. In this issue of Chem, Shen and coworkers reported a Pt-Fe-Pt heterotrimer with densely populated and precisely arranged Pt atoms, which achieved an increased reaction rate and preferential hydrogenation of the C═O bond in crotonaldehyde

Electrolyte: The cornerstone of commercializing the electrosynthesis of H2O2 Chem (IF 19.1) Pub Date : 2025-03-25 Chang Long, Zhiyong Tang
In this issue of Chem, Strasser and co-workers introduce an electrolyte design that leverages the alkali-metal enhancement effect for the sustainable electrosynthesis of H2O2 from oxygen. This little electrolyte alteration, combined with a cost-effective commercial carbon-based gas-diffusion electrode, represents a significant advancement toward the green production of H2O2.

Manipulating alkoxy radicals for site- and enantioselective C–H oxidation Chem (IF 19.1) Pub Date : 2025-03-13 Jian He, Chi-Ming Che
Using C–H substrates as limiting reagents to achieve non-directed C–H activation with high selectivity has been a long-standing challenge in organic synthesis. Recently in Nature Catalysis, Liu et al. introduce a biomimetic catalytic system that employs Cu(II)-bound tert-butoxy radicals for site-selective C–H abstraction, enabling highly efficient asymmetric C(sp3)–H oxidation.
